Various lighting technologies are available for both commercial and residential settings, each with its own set of advantages and disadvantages. Here's an overview of some common lighting technologies, along with their pros and cons in commercial and residential contexts:
Incandescent Lighting:
Pros:
Warm, natural light that closely resembles sunlight.
Inexpensive upfront cost.
Instantaneous full brightness upon turning on.
Dimmable without flickering in most cases.
Cons:
Very inefficient, producing more heat than light.
Short lifespan compared to other technologies.
Higher energy consumption and operating costs.
Limited design flexibility due to lack of color options.
Halogen Lighting:
Pros:
Bright, white light with good color rendering.
Compact size and versatility in design.
Instant brightness and dimmable.
Longer lifespan compared to traditional incandescent bulbs.
Cons:
Higher energy consumption compared to newer technologies.
Generates a significant amount of heat.
Relatively shorter lifespan compared to some other options.
Higher operating costs compared to energy-efficient alternatives.
Compact Fluorescent Lamp (CFL):
Pros:
Energy-efficient, consuming significantly less electricity than incandescent bulbs.
Longer lifespan than incandescent bulbs.
Available in various color temperatures and sizes.
Cost-effective over the long term due to energy savings.
Cons:
Contains mercury, requiring special disposal methods.
Initial cost can be higher than incandescent bulbs.
Slow startup time with a delay in reaching full brightness.
Dimming capabilities can be limited and may require specific dimmer switches.
Light Emitting Diode (LED) Lighting:
Pros:
Extremely energy-efficient, providing significant energy savings.
Longest lifespan among lighting technologies.
Wide range of color temperatures and color options available.
Instantaneous full brightness and compatible with dimmer switches.
Durable and shock-resistant, suitable for various environments.
Cons:
Higher upfront cost compared to traditional bulbs.
Some LEDs may exhibit color shift over time.
Quality can vary; lower-quality LEDs may have poor color rendering.
Heat management can impact performance and lifespan if not properly designed.
Fluorescent Tube Lighting:
Pros:
Efficient lighting for larger spaces, such as offices and commercial buildings.
Provides diffuse light, reducing harsh shadows.
Moderate lifespan and relatively lower operating costs.
Available in different lengths and color temperatures.
Cons:
Contains mercury, requiring special disposal and posing environmental risks.
Can flicker and hum, which may cause discomfort.
Start-up time can be slow in colder temperatures.
Limited dimming capabilities and compatibility issues with some dimmer switches.
In summary, the choice of lighting technology for commercial and residential settings depends on factors such as energy efficiency, lifespan, initial cost, design flexibility, and lighting quality. LED lighting stands out as the most energy-efficient and versatile option, while incandescent and halogen lighting are gradually being phased out due to their inefficiency. CFLs and fluorescent tube lighting offer energy efficiency but come with certain limitations. When selecting lighting for a specific setting, it's important to consider the unique requirements and priorities of the space.
